AI-Generated Question Lists for Hematologic Cancers
This study is testing a new way to help patients with lymphoma or multiple myeloma ask more questions during their doctor's appointments. It uses artificial intelligence (AI) to create a personalized list of questions, called GPT-QPL, based on your health information and concerns. The goal is to see if these personalized lists help you feel more confident asking questions and if you get more information about your disease and treatment. This study is looking for about 40 participants and is currently unclear on its recruitment status. Success will be measured by changes in how confident you feel asking questions before and after using the personalized list, which will be assessed over approximately 12 weeks.

What this trial measures
- Changes in communicative self-efficacyAppointment 1 (pre-intervention) and appointment 2 (post-intervention) (estimated to be 12 weeks)
* Communicative self-efficacy is measured by Self-efficacy survey . * Dependent samples t-tests will be used to assess within-subject changes. * The Self-Efficacy survey consists of two scales containing 10 questions each, with answers ranging from 1=not successful to 5=very successful or 1=not confident to 5=very confident. The total score on each scale ranges from 10-50 with a higher score on Scale 1 (the PEPPI-5) representing higher self-efficacy related to communicating with physicians in general and a higher score on Scale 2 (researcher-designed questions based on Social Cognitive Theory) representing higher self-perceived success at communication with the physician during the immediately preceding appointment.
